What does the word "Lender" mean?

The term "lender" is commonly used in financial contexts, referring to an individual or an organization that provides funds to another party with the expectation that the money will be paid back, typically with interest. Lenders play a crucial role in the economy by supplying the necessary capital for consumers and businesses to operate and grow. Understanding the various aspects of lending is essential for anyone navigating financial decisions.

The relationship between a lender and a borrower is governed by a loan agreement, which outlines the amount borrowed, the interest rate, the repayment schedule, and any collateral that may be required. Interest rates can vary widely based on the lender’s policies, the borrower’s creditworthiness, and broader economic conditions.

Choosing the right lender is also essential for borrowers. Factors to consider include interest rates, loan terms, customer service, and overall reputation. Shopping around and comparing different options can lead to more favorable loan conditions.

In conclusion, a lender is a pivotal figure in the financial landscape, facilitating access to funds necessary for purchases, investments, and major life events. As both individuals and businesses rely on debt to achieve their financial goals, understanding the role of a lender helps borrowers make informed decisions and navigate the lending landscape effectively.
